Yi v. Progress Place

Personal Property / Fraud Terminated 10/03/2016 District Court, D. Maryland

Yi v. Progress Place is a federal personal property / fraud lawsuit filed on 06/10/2016 in the District Court, D. Maryland. The case was terminated on 10/03/2016.
